Abstrak

The development of increasingly advanced technology to make many changes in various fields. The existence of Internet technology is a positive impact for humans, especially in the field of trade, the evolution of information technology have created a new trend in the trading system, from conventional trade. Characteristics of e-commerce that is different from the conventional trade, making e-commerce as something that is new and has not been understood for some communities in Indonesia. Looking at the phenomenon of e-commerce business rapidly so it is important to put the consumer as a subject that is closely associated with e-commerce businesses. This study is a normative legal research of the Consumer Protection Act and the Commerce Act as a reference view of consumer protection in e-commerce trading. The results of this study found several factors that hinder the continuity of e-commerce in Indonesia, among others, public awareness, security of transactions, the limitations of internet banking facilities, culture or habit of Indonesian society are not entirely familiar with the use of internet in the trade, as well as resistance from providers e-commerce is not entirely lacks credibility and trustworthy. Therefore we need government intervention, such as more stringent oversight function, due to differences between the characteristics of e-commerce with a conventional trade.
